                Hello,
                has someone tested the NOAA3 module with accuweather provider?
                I think something is wrong to identify the city with lan and long.
                With this config I don’t see any weather information from the module, only air quality:

                		{
                			disabled: false,
                			module: 'MMM-NOAA3',
                		 	position: 'top_right',
                		     	config: {
                				provider: "accuweather",
                				apiKey: "xxxxxxxxxxxx",
                				airKey: "yyyyyyyyy",
                				css: "NOAA3",                  // THIS MUST CONTAIN A CSS STYLE NAME
                				userlat: "45.483219", //MUST HAVE BOTH
                				userlon: "9.203567"  //MUST HAVE BOTH
                				}
                		},
                

                In the aw.js file I find this request:

                url =  "http://dataservice.accuweather.com/currentconditions/v1/"+zip+"?apikey="+this.config.apiKey+"&details=true";
                

                I think this request doesn’t pass the correct “location key” (the zip value).
                Infact if I manually force a “location key” the “current conditions” start to work:

                url =  "http://dataservice.accuweather.com/currentconditions/v1/214046?apikey="+this.config.apiKey+"&language="+config.language+"-it&details=true";
                

                This instead doesn’t work for the forecast, if I force the “location key” the module doesn’t show the “four day forecast”

                url: "http://dataservice.accuweather.com/forecasts/v1/daily/5day/214046?apikey="+this.config.apiKey+"&language="+config.language+
                "-us&details=true&metric=false",
                

                I found also another problem with the language because in the request is passed the right language but not the right region, it remains “us”, so the module doesn’t show any value :

                &language="+config.language+"-us&details=true&metric=false"
                

                Can someone resolve the problem?
                I’m not so able with js :-)
                Thanks

                        @cowboysdude many many thanks for your help and your time.
                        Now the module is working.
                        I can see current conditions and forecast (without reload the page) but … they are not correct. :-)
                        I make some test, with my zip code the aw system identify a city in Mexico not in Italy!

                        I think it’s necessary to identify a single locationKey with aw API.
                        I found three way:
                        by lat and lon:
                        https://developer.accuweather.com/accuweather-locations-api/apis/get/locations/v1/cities/geoposition/search

                        or by zip code:
                        https://developer.accuweather.com/accuweather-locations-api/apis/get/locations/v1/postalcodes/search

                        or by name:
                        https://developer.accuweather.com/accuweather-locations-api/apis/get/locations/v1/cities/search

                        but i don’t know how to use it in javascript…

                        Infact if I put (in config.js) the right locationKey for my city instead zipcode the module work perfectly.
